"Knightmare" status: stripping Interior
If you haven't guessed it, I'm currently now taking KnightMare (My 1996 Cavalier) to a whole new level.
Within the past 2 weeks, I took virtually all of the interior out sparing the carpeting and my sub box. I also took the top off my dash to work inside it and pull some un-necessaries out of it, such as the radio and vent ducting. After doing that, I relocated (but have yet to rewire) my voltmeter and Tach to the center vent holes with the tach angled towards the driver's seat.
Eventually, I'd like to make a piece of sheet metal that will go over the hole where the radio used to be, so that I can mount some switches there and a few indicator LEDs, such as a toggle switch for my fog lights and bypass switches as well as making some sort of panel to go across the vent holes.
Why am I doing all this? Well, it's mainly in preperation of this year's AutoX and Polish Mtn. Hillclimb.
